Functional Description ? help Back to Top
Source Description
UniProtTranscription repressor. Interacts specifically with the W box (5'-(T)TGAC[CT]-3'), a frequently occurring elicitor-responsive cis-acting element (PubMed:18175928, PubMed:15047897, PubMed:16623886). Represses specifically gibberellic acid (GA)-induced promoters in aleurone cells, probably by interfering with GAM1 (PubMed:15047897, PubMed:16623886, PubMed:19199048). Regulates, probably indirectly, the activation of defense-related genes such as GF14E during defense response (PubMed:18175928, PubMed:26851365, PubMed:26467468). Modulates plant innate immunity against X.oryzae pv. oryzae (Xoo) (PubMed:21961049). Confers resistance to the virulent bacterial pathogen Xoo 13751, probably via the regulation of NPR1 and PR1b defense signaling pathways (PubMed:16919842). {ECO:0000269|PubMed:15047897, ECO:0000269|PubMed:16623886, ECO:0000269|PubMed:16919842, ECO:0000269|PubMed:18175928, ECO:0000269|PubMed:19199048, ECO:0000269|PubMed:21961049, ECO:0000269|PubMed:26467468, ECO:0000269|PubMed:26851365}.

Regulation -- Description ? help Back to Top
Source Description
UniProtINDUCTION: Induced by biotic elicitors (e.g. fungal chitin oligosaccharide and fungal cerebroside elicitors) and pathogen infection (e.g. the compatible pathogenic fungus M.grisea race 007, M. grisea crabgrass BR29) (PubMed:18175928, PubMed:19772648, PubMed:23462973). Accumulates in response to M.oryzae (PubMed:21726398). Triggered by defense signaling molecules, such as salicylic acid (SA), methyl jasmonate (MeJA), 1-aminocyclo-propane-1-carboxylic acid (ACC), wounding and pathogen infection (e.g. X.oryzae) (PubMed:16919842). Repressed by gibberellic acid (GA) (at protein level) (PubMed:15047897, PubMed:19199048). Induced by abscisic acid (ABA) in aleurone cells, roots and leaves (PubMed:15618416, PubMed:16623886). Accumulates in response to uniconazole, a GA biosynthesis inhibitor (PubMed:16623886). Triggered strongly by cold in leaves, stems and developing spikes, but moderately by drought and salt stresses (PubMed:14645724, PubMed:23495849). {ECO:0000269|PubMed:14645724, ECO:0000269|PubMed:15047897, ECO:0000269|PubMed:15618416, ECO:0000269|PubMed:16623886, ECO:0000269|PubMed:16919842, ECO:0000269|PubMed:18175928, ECO:0000269|PubMed:19199048, ECO:0000269|PubMed:19772648, ECO:0000269|PubMed:21726398, ECO:0000269|PubMed:23462973, ECO:0000269|PubMed:23495849}.
